In the language of light this emerald cut yellow sapphire speaks in mirrors and planes, producing broad, elegant flashes that differ from the lively sparkle of brilliant cuts. Compared to round or oval brilliant cut sapphires, which scatter light into many quick scintillating points, this step cut emphasizes depth and color, giving mirror like reflections that let the yellow hue read clear and refined. Against other yellow gems in the same category such as citrine or yellow topaz this Ceylon sapphire shows a firmer, more enduring luster because of corundum’s higher refractive index and superior hardness. Compared to yellow diamonds it offers subtler fire, but a warmer tonal presence and more saturated color, which reads as sophisticated rather than flashy. The excellent polish and natural clarity of this piece allow light to enter and return with clean, defined flashes, making it ideal for a solitaire setting where the geometry of the emerald cut can be admired.
